Caeau Pen y Clip Nature Reserve, located on the outskirts of Menai Bridge, features wildflower-rich fields and mature hedgerows that provide a vital habitat for diverse wildlife. The reserve is characterized by its oak and ash trees, which form dense hedgerows, creating a sanctuary for birds, small mammals, and invertebrates. This tranquil area is easily accessible, despite its proximity to urban development.
